How to publish custom query of Query Browser as Fiori app

Description

After creating custom query with App:Query browser, You want to publish custom query as Fiori app to all or particular business users in S4HC.
By using App: View Browser, you can publish custom query as Fiori app with following 4 steps. #1 to #3 are the Administrator tasks, #4 is the each business users task.

Step-by-step Instructions

#1. App: View Browser, choose the query you want to publish as a Fiori app like name:YY1_* and click ‘Create Application’.

#2. In the pop-up screen, input the Title and Subtiltle. Title and Subtiltle are the name shown as app name in the Fiori apps later. Then click OK.

#3. You can see Application ID is generated on the same screen #1(App: View browser), Click the link of Application ID – click ‘View in Catalog’.

  • At the next screen, you can see no business catalog is correlate to the Application ID you created.
  • Click ‘add’ and choose catalog role(s) you want to correlate to Application ID.
  • Click ‘publish’.

#4. Business users who has catalog role(s) correlated to Application ID can search the Fiori apps(app name is ‘Title and Subtiltle’) through App Finder. You can add to any Fiori groups as you like, for example My Home.
